Transaction e522951e20019e7d61eb1b681a890452bfb5f235a1fc1007765c5cc27d52922d
1 Input
1 Output
-
e522951e20019e7d61eb1b681a890452bfb5f235a1fc1007765c5cc27d52922d:0
- value
- 3619900
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4ecd628e9798de00d7aa848c6e31ea9db8811b47 OP_EQUAL
- address
- 38sgfuUzXhZDYRHvvajopPgRMb3Dy4oLAu